Robin Stranger Things and Birds: A Surprising Bond

The character of Robin Buckley, portrayed by Maya Hawke in “Stranger Things,” has captured the hearts of fans worldwide. Her witty and determined personality resonates strongly, and it’s fascinating to observe how her story intertwines with the avian realm.
